Examining the Damage
Upon discovering water damage, the primary step is to thoroughly evaluate the degree of the effect. This initial assessment is vital, as it aids establish the needed steps for effective cleanup and remediation. Begin by inspecting the impacted areas, including walls, ceilings, floorings, and individual belongings, to determine the source of the water breach, whether from flooding, leaks, or condensation.
Documenting the damage is vital for both insurance coverage claims and preparing remediation efforts - damage restoration services. Usage pictures and created notes to record the extent of the damages, keeping in mind any damaged structural elements and materials. Pay unique interest to areas that may not be right away noticeable, such as behind wall surfaces and under rugs, as hidden dampness can cause additional problems, including mold development
In addition, assess the timeline of the water exposure. The longer the products continue to be damp, the greater the capacity for damages. Comprehending the duration of exposure will certainly inform the urgency of removal initiatives. Inevitably, a detailed evaluation prepares for an effective water damage cleanup process, ensuring that all influenced locations are attended to effectively and thoroughly.
Water Removal Methods

Specialists typically use completely submersible pumps for bigger volumes of water, which can quickly ease flooding in basements or other impacted areas. For smaller sized quantities, wet/dry vacuums are frequently made use of to remove recurring dampness from rugs and difficult surface areas. Furthermore, using portable extractors enables for targeted elimination in constrained spaces or locations with delicate materials.
In instances of polluted water, such as sewage or floodwater, progressed removal strategies might involve making use of biohazard equipment to guarantee security and conformity with wellness laws. High-powered removal tools are essential in lessening water retention in structural materials, which can bring about mold and mildew development and architectural wear and tear if not resolved quickly.
Eventually, the efficiency of water extraction strategies plays a critical duty in the total success of the water damage cleaning procedure, preparing for succeeding remediation initiatives.
Drying and Dehumidification
Once standing water has actually been efficiently extracted, the following critical stage in the water damage clean-up process is drying and dehumidification. This action is important to prevent additional damage and mold and mildew development, which can take place within 24 to 2 days in wet settings.
To accomplish reliable drying, specialized tools such as industrial-grade air moving companies and dehumidifiers is employed. Air movers circulate air throughout wet surface areas, enhancing dissipation rates, while dehumidifiers minimize moisture levels airborne, advertising a helpful atmosphere for drying out. The mix of these devices makes sure that moisture is drawn out from furnishings, wall surfaces, and floors, allowing them to dry extensively.
It is very important to keep an eye on the drying procedure closely. Experts usually make use of wetness meters to analyze the moisture web content in numerous products, making certain that all influenced locations reach appropriate dryness degrees. This precise method aids to avoid surprise dampness pockets that could lead to architectural damage or harmful mold growth.

Cleansing and Disinfecting
After the drying out and dehumidification phase is full, the next vital action in water damages clean-up is cleaning up and disinfecting the influenced locations. This process is important to avoid the growth of mold and mildew, bacteria, and other virus that grow in moist environments.
The cleansing stage normally includes getting rid of any particles, dust, and impurities from surfaces utilizing specialized cleansing agents. For tough surfaces, a combination of soap and water or commercial cleaning items is typically employed. Soft materials, such as upholstery and rugs, might require much more substantial cleaning methods, consisting of steam cleaning or deep extraction techniques, to make sure thorough hygiene.

Disinfecting adheres to cleaning, making use of EPA-approved disinfectants to remove dangerous microbes. This action is vital, specifically in areas that may have entered into contact with floodwaters or sewer, as these resources can present serious health and wellness dangers.
In addition, it is essential to address any continuing to be smells, which might this website call for making use of smell neutralizers or sophisticated methods like ozone therapy. Proper cleansing and disinfecting not just recover the safety and security and health of your home however likewise lay the groundwork for successful reconstruction and fixings in subsequent phases of the water damages clean-up process.
